问题标签 [truecrypt]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
132 浏览

mysql - Apache 2.2.2 错误 403 与安装在 /var/www 上的 truecrypt 加密设备

首先,没有你我什么都做不了!我已经潜伏了很长时间,并且总是能够找到我的问题的答案。这次不行。我已经尽力搜索了,如果已经回答了,对不起。

重点:

我正在尝试让一个 Raspberry Pi 来运行一个简单的机器论坛,并且我的设置很好。接下来我要做的是加密位于/var/www 和/var/lib/mysql 的DocRoot 和MySQL 数据库。为了实现这一点,我构建并编译了 truecrypt。然后我创建了一个加密容器

truecrypt --create

然后我将我的 DocRoot (/var/www) 的内容复制到一个临时位置,并将 truecrypt 容器安装在 /var/www

接下来,我将临时位置的内容复制回 /var/www。

问题是当我启动 apache2 并将浏览器定向到 127.0.0.1 时,我得到 403 permission denied 错误页面。我可以轻松做到

cat /var/www/index.php

以验证它没有以任何方式损坏。我什至可以在没有 sudo 的情况下做到这一点。我尝试过了

sudo chmod 0777 -R /var/www

同样使用 0755 和 +x,均无效。然后我尝试将chown/var/www 递归到用户 www-data。

sudo chown -R www-data /var/www

这将返回文件不允许的操作的长列表。然后我尝试检查 lsattr 的输出

lsattr /var/www

这为所有文件返回了“读取标志时设备不适当的 ioctl”。我也不能使用 chattr 来改变任何东西

任何帮助将非常感激!谢谢

0 投票
2 回答
5749 浏览

linux - 使用 Ansible 自动设置加密分区

我正在寻找一种在 Ubuntu/Debian Linux 服务器上使用 Ansible 自动设置加密分区的方法。

  • 假设具有现有根的计算机填满了整个磁盘

  • 从这个分区中切出一块并用它做一个新的分区

  • 使用 LUKS 或 Truecrypt 加密分区

  • 将密码短语作为剧本的输入

我对 Ansible 很陌生,所以如果有人能指出从哪里开始(现有磁盘分区角色、加密磁盘角色等)。我可以用 Ansible 驱动 fdisk 吗?如何确保角色不会尝试创建分区两次(再次运行配置时)。

0 投票
2 回答
520 浏览

powershell - 自动化 TrueCrypt 的脚本

所以我登录到一个 Windows 服务器,一旦我以管理员身份登录,TrueCrypt 的一个小弹出框就会出现,它要求输入 TrueCrypt 密码。一旦我提供密码,某些文件将被挂载。所以我正在寻找一个可以帮助我自动执行此过程的脚本。就像每次服务器重新启动时一样,我想自动将密码设置为 TrueCrypt,以便安装文件。

我实际上正在考虑一个 powershell 脚本,它可以在 windows 任务调度程序中设置,然后将任务配置为在每次服务器重新启动时运行。但我不确定我们如何使用 powershell 命令发送 TrueCrypt 的密码。你能让我知道如何做到这一点。

0 投票
2 回答
1000 浏览

cmd - 通过命令提示符使用 TrueCrypt 时,卷已安装警告

所以我创建了一个批处理文件,其中包含以下命令:

truecrypt /a 收藏夹 /v 我的 TRUECRYPT 卷的路径 /p 密码 /q

当我运行此命令时,我会弹出一个提示“该卷已安装”。我尝试重新启动系统,但它仍然给我同样的警告。

你能告诉我为什么我们会得到这个错误吗?因为这个警告出现了,批处理文件中的其他命令没有被执行。只有当我点击警告时,执行才会继续。

所以我还想知道是否可以从命令提示符发送命令到此窗口以单击“确定”,这将有助于执行批处理文件中的下一个命令。谢谢。

0 投票
1 回答
379 浏览

linux - Boxcryptor 和 CloudFogger 等加密服务如何工作?

我熟悉 TrueCrypt 以及我放置文件然后锁定所有内容的整个卷,但是 Boxcryptor 和 CloudFogger 等服务如何工作?他们似乎有包装文件的文件卷,但是我可以将文件移动到我想要的任何地方(即使在注销时),例如移动到硬盘驱动器上并在另一台机器上解密它们。他们甚至提供缩略图视图等,这让我感到困惑。

当我通过文件查看窗口登录系统时,他们是否会自动解密每个文件,或者他们是否使用一些特殊的文件卷,如 TrueCrypt?

0 投票
1 回答
203 浏览

c# - 是否可以获得由 TrueCrypt 加密的驱动器的信息?

有没有机会从 C# 应用程序中获取驱动器被 TrueCrypt 应用程序加密的信息。其他选项也将非常有帮助。

非常感谢您提前。

0 投票
2 回答
117 浏览

c++ - Truecrypt 无法构建

这是我在 Visual Studio 2012 上为 Windows 构建 Truecrypt 源代码后的消息。我成功了,但我的文件C:\Truecrypt\Source\Setup\Debug\TrueCryptSetup.exe不起作用。

我该如何解决?

0 投票
0 回答
75 浏览

crypt - TrueCrypt:整个容器因单位错误而损坏?

我想知道 TrueCrypt(前 NSA,即 v7.1a)容器会发生什么,如果它的一个随机位被翻转?
这会导致整个容器损坏吗?

有没有办法修复容器(不知道哪个位被翻转)?

另外:在普通硬盘驱动器/闪存驱动器上错误翻转的频率是多少?它经常发生吗?

0 投票
1 回答
126 浏览

linux - Git/Veracrypt EOL 地狱 - 无法丢弃修改过的文件

veracrypt 是否在内存中进行任何类型的文件缓存,这可能会阻止对我的 git 配置文件的更改被识别?

长版:我在与 Windows 共享的 veracrypt 分区上有一个 repo。在我的仓库中尝试强制执行 EOL 时,我看到文件或多或少任意设置 EOL。当对我的 .gitattributes 文件进行微不足道的更改时,我会将此更改合并到一个分支上,突然我的新分支中充满了仅 EOL 更改的文件。

我主要使用 SmartGit 或 cmd-line (git v 1.8.3.1) 在 linux 上工作。我已经尝试在我的全局和 repo 配置文件中删除 autocrlf 和 safecrlf 或设置为 false,以防它们混淆。我试过删除我的 .gitattributes 文件,或设置

为了防止任何转换。

我已经重置了几十次,并删除了我的本地仓库并重新克隆。但我无法摆脱这些修改过的文件

下面是我的 .gitattributes

我的主要问题是一些(不是全部).so 符号链接在一个特定的分支中显示为已修改 - 寻找整个世界,就像它们已被转换一样。这一直发生在我最新的分支中,但不是早期的分支。在当前一连串的疯狂中,我的最后一次合并添加了 *.cpp 标记,它立即将我的一些(不是全部)*.py 文件转换为 Windows 行结尾。

有没有人经历过这种不可靠的情况?这个版本的 git 是否支持 .gitattributes 文件?veracrypt 或 NTFS 分区是否让我感到困惑?

一个星期以来,我一直在研究应该是一项微不足道的任务,并且根本无法理解 git 是如何决定其 EOL 策略的。

0 投票
2 回答
443 浏览

windows - 从外部文件读取变量无法按计划任务运行

我想在 Windows 中从睡眠状态恢复后运行一个批处理文件。

如果我在命令行上启动批处理文件,一切都会按预期工作。

但是批处理脚本不能作为计划任务正常运行。

我做了什么:

外部配置文件AutoMountConf.bat包含set Pass = Test

本地脚本文件scheduleTask.bat包含

在命令行上安装了 TrueCrypt 容器。如果我从计划任务运行脚本,我会在登录屏幕上手动输入密码。